Always run antivirus software. Without this program, malicious software can harm your desktop. The malware can steal your personal information and make your machine very sluggish. A lot of programs are out there to regularly scan and repair if you want.

Keep an eye out of anyone wanting to give away a desktop computer. Many people are looking to shift their computing to tablets and laptops, so you can buy their desktop computer quite inexpensively. These computers are typically in good condition, but make sure the computer is working well before you make an offer.

Make sure the desktop will fit into the space you intend it for. Desktop computers come in all different sizes, depending on model and brand. Some have small profiles, and some use a great deal of vertical space. Be aware of what you'll be able to fit.

Look at technology sites for computer reviews to get a good idea on what you should buy. It can be intimidating to shop for a computer, so take advantage of what the experts have to say.

Get a warranty for a computer that you're buying. This is especially important if there are any software issues or if anything else would fail making the computer unusable. A repair or exchange will be in order if you run into any problems.

If you want to buy a Mac but you also want to run PC programs, think about getting Parallels for Mac. This is software to run like a PC on your Mac. That way, any PC programs you have can be run on a Mac! You will also need to buy the actual operating system separately.

Gamers need to buy specific rigs. Make sure the computer has a video card that's good, a memory of a minimum of 4 GB, and a resolution display that's high. It is also possible to purchase special controllers and keyboards to optimize your experience.

Write down the types of things that you do on a desktop computer. The sort of machine you require is dependent on the uses it will see. If you intend to do serious gaming, your hardware requirements are going to be much higher than someone who just surfs the Internet.

Many manufacturer's no longer include all necessary documentation on paper; instead, they post it online. Ensure that you can find software, drivers and instructions online, if they are not included in paper form.

When you are buying a new computer, make sure the software you receive is legal. Make sure you get the CD and the key so you can get the software updates later.

The types and prices of computers are constantly changing and it is now less expensive to purchase a ready-made desktop than some laptops. You can get a very good computer for around four hundred dollars these days. Buy it from a trusted store to ensure that full support is offered.

If you are wanting to buy in a "green" fashion, search out a mini-PC. They require little electricity, but usually offer sufficient processing to accomplish common tasks. If going online to check email, Facebook, build documents, then a machine like this should suit your needs.

Keep peripherals in mind while shopping for a new computer. You will definitely need a mouse, keyboard, speakers and a monitor at the least. On top of that, a printer is likely to be useful, and you will need a modem to connect to the internet. Are there additional components you may need?

Don't cheap out on your next computer. It just might turn out that low cost means low quality. Try to stick with buying from reputable manufacturers, computers stores, and online marketplaces. If a deal sounds better than what you think is possible, it probably is. Some sellers might offer good deals, but you'll discover their computers are not as advertised, and may need repairs.

When buying a computer, you may want to ask the salesperson if you can upgrade it before completing the purchase. Many times having an upgrade done by the seller will cost less than purchasing an individual part to be installed by some repairman down the road.

Computers, printers and monitors used to come in one package deal. Avoid that. It can be difficult to find monitors for computers, but many flat-screen TVs can work just as well. Remember, if you own a keyboard and mouse, they will likely work with your new computer.
